Role Overview
The EDI Analyst supports the channel partner integration ecosystem by building, testing, and maintaining connection points with external partners such as brokers, TPAs, payroll vendors, and benefits administration platforms. This role requires EDI troubleshooting skills, cross-functional coordination, and hands-on experience with enrollment transactions.
Key Responsibilities
- Support onboarding and maintenance of channel partner integrations (EDI, API, XML).
- Validate and troubleshoot enrollment data feeds, including 834 transactions.
- Analyze transaction discrepancies, demographic mismatches, and rejected records.
- Coordinate issue resolution with internal teams and external partners.
- Monitor recurring transmission failures and escalate defects as needed.
- Document workflows, connection requirements, and partner-specific configurations.
- Participate in integration testing and connection validation for new partners.
Required Qualifications
- 2–4+ years of healthcare EDI experience, with 834 transaction experience required.
- Experience supporting external partners or clients in a payer, TPA, or benefits administration environment is necessary.
- Ability to read and interpret X12 transaction files, including loops, segments, and benefit codes.
